When the residents of the settlement Mevo Dotan heard that the lone soldier, Johan Shish, who serves at the base adjacent to Mevo Dotan, is expected to marry his fiancée Sarah Farhi, however, due to the fighting, the wedding cannot take place as planned, they rushed to organize a wedding for him in the settlement.
Johan's family from France was especially delighted to attend the festive wedding in Mevo Dotan. The youth of the settlement, accompanied by the adults, organized the wedding from start to finish, from arranging the club in the settlement designated for the event to setting up the chuppah, the venue's decoration, and more. Johan's friends from his unit also joined the celebration, bringing joy to the groom and bride.
The bride, Sarah Farhi, excitedly said, "We have no words; we felt that this was a wedding of all of Israel. The way it was organized and hearing from people today gave us strength and light. It made us happy, and our joy belonged to all of Israel. May we only experience greater joys and witness nothing but happiness in the nation."
